STRONG'S WORD STUDY

H1053 — בֵּית שֶׁ֫מֶשׁ

bet she.mesh · Beth-shemesh · Hebrew/Aramaic

§ Beth-shemesh = "house of the sun" or "sun-temple" a town in southwest Judah
